General Settings

Click 'Save' at the top or bottom to save the changes.

Below is a brief explanation of the most important fields:

Email address: This email address is used to send emails from the selected shop. Follow these steps .

Tip

Click the 'Verify' button next to it to improve email delivery. Add these values to the domain to which the entered email address belongs (for example, info@juwelierbos.nl belongs to the juwelierbos.nl domain). You can also forward this data to your hosting provider's support to add it.

Website builder email address: This email address is linked to the website builder and is the same for all locations.

Logo: At the bottom of this tab, change the logo that will be visible on receipts and in emails.

Cash Register Settings

Here you will find all settings for the cash register system.

1. Settings

Accounting mode - CV........... = If this is activated, the system creates accounting records for the accounting system (this is currently off for everyone).

Open cash drawer for cash payment = Activating this automatically opens the cash drawer for the Cash payment method.

Lock cash register after each transaction = Activating this displays the screen to select the employee for the next transaction after each transaction.

Enable cash register for general user = This allows the account with general rights to also be used in the cash register. You usually only enable this if you do not necessarily want to register transactions per employee.

Show product details after adding to cash register = Activating this automatically displays the (last) item scanned 'unfolded', so that all details are visible. The scanned product/order line can be folded in both cases by clicking on it.

Last receipt number: Each transaction has a receipt number. By adjusting this number, the next transaction will start counting from this new number.

Last invoice number: If a transaction is converted into an invoice, this last invoice number + 1 will be used.

Bag number: This is the number of the repair bag in the shop. This number is also incremental.

Bag number prefix: (optional) It is possible to add an extra prefix. This is useful, for example, if you book repair bags per branch.

Automatically increment bag number: By activating this, the bag number is automatically incremented in the input field when creating a repair.

Pre-fill in cash register: By activating this, the last bag number +1 is automatically added when creating a repair. This can still be changed per repair in the cash register.

Show in cash register

Order = Show the Order button in the cash register, if you sometimes want to order products for customers from suppliers you do not yet have in stock.

Gold purchase = Show the Gold purchase button in the cash register, if you do something with Old gold (or hide it if you don't).

Open drawer = An extra button in the cash register to open the cash drawer without cash payment.

Pre-fill information in cash register

  1. This data can be pre-filled in the product title; article group name, label description, supplier product number, product name, diamond details

  2. Various data can also be pre-filled in the description field.

This data then appears on the receipt and can always be adjusted per transaction.

Select default item group

For the 'Order' and 'Repair' buttons, it is necessary to enter an item group for the turnover to fall into the correct group. Here it is possible to select a standard item group for both. Link the correct supplier (or yourself as 'internal supplier') to the item group on the edit page to also pre-fill it by default.
